Final Fantasy 15 Closed Multiplayer Beta Now Available

Runs till August 8th for Season Pass, PS Plus and Xbox Live Gold owners.

Final Fantasy 15 Comrades

Square Enix’s Final Fantasy 15 is currently hosting a closed beta for its next big DLC dubbed Comrades. This will add co-op multiplayer to the game but is only available for those who have PlayStation Plus, Xbox Live Gold or the Season Pass (which retails for $25).

Essentially instilling co-op mechanics into the game’s single-player campaign, Comrades allows players to customize their own avatar and embark on various quests with up to three other players. Though only a small amount of content is available in the closed beta, players can expect new weapons, attacks, sigils and quests in the full version.

The closed beta will be available till August 8th and while there isn’t a release date for the full DLC, Square Enix says that additional information is “forthcoming”. Interestingly, there will also be an update in the future to allow players to select Noctis and his party as opposed to their own avatars.
